Martijn Cox, Xeltis CTO and co-founder, will present the progress of Xeltis’ R&D at the Biomedica Summit. ‘Redefining heart valve replacement with bioabsorbable technology’ will illustrate clinical and pre-clinical outcomes of Xeltis’ innovative technology RestoreX and the revolutionary potential of Endogenous Tissue Restoration (ETR).

“Our RestoreX technology is the result of decades of achievements in biomedical engineering, which we are bringing forward to revolutionize heart valve therapy”, stated Martijn Cox. “Our innovative approach aims to enable the body to restore itself by leveraging natural processes, to ultimately relieve patients from major complications related to heart valve replacement.”

The Biomedica Life Sciences Summit aims to gain understanding on how healthcare and technology intersect: with focuses on regenerative medicine, bio-molecular diagnostics, medical imaging, robotics, and participatory health and well-being. Martijn’s presentation will take place at 14:00 on the 9th May in room Senaatszaal at Eindhoven University of Technology, NL.
